Planetside 2 Case Study


What is Planetside 2?
Planetside 2 is a remake of the original Planetside game which was not too successful. The game is in the MMORPG genre is a a first-person shooter where players can choose which league they play in. The game focuses on mostly multiplayer as the game was designed to be played be with others and eliminate other players.

What genre does the game belong to?

The game belongs to the MMORPG genre.

Planetside 2 developer/publisher:
Planetside 2 was developed and published by Sony Online Entertainment.

When was it launched?
Planetside 2 was launched on the PC platform on 20/11/12 and it was later launched on the Playstation 4 sometime in 2014.

How does the gameplay work?
The gameplay is free-form which means a player can move anywhere in the area of the map that they are playing. The main purpose of the game is to compete with other players on the map and be a productive as possible.

What is the story or narrative to the game?
The main narrative of the game is about a wormhole that was discovered by the humans and the main objective is fight the extraterrestrial life that was discovered in the wormhole. 

Business model

How much does Planetside 2 cost to play?
Planetside 2 retailed at the standard price of £39.99 in stores on the release date but as the game got older the price went down dramatically and can be purchases today as low as £9.

What does a subscription offer to players?
A subscription  offers players  discounts on in-game purchases but also increases the amount of xp they receive when they play the game.

What can the in-game currency be used to buy?
The in-game currency can buy weapon load-outs, armour and special abilities.
